  • The event logging service encountered an error while processing an incoming event published from Microsoft-Windows-Security-Auditing.

    Last night, some of our systems installed updates released on 11/13/2014.  
    KB3021674
    KB2901983
    KB3023266
    KB3014029
    KB3022777
    KB3020388
    KB890830
    Today, all of the servers running Windows Server 2008 R2 started logging the following error in the Security log over and over:
    Log Name:      Security
    Source:        Microsoft-Windows-Eventlog
    Date:          1/15/2015 11:12:39 AM
    Event ID:      1108
    Task Category: Event processing
    Level:         Error
    Keywords:      Audit Success
    User:          N/A
    Description:
    The event logging service encountered an error while processing an incoming event published from Microsoft-Windows-Security-Auditing.
    Servers running Windows Server 2008 that also installed the updates are not experiencing the problem.  It looks like one of the updates may have introduced this problem with Server 2008 R2.

    ...Did you for sure confirm that:
    https://technet.microsoft.com/library/security/MS15-001
    is the cause?
    I did.  I had a VM that was not experiencing the problem.  I took a snapshot and tested the patches one by one.  Installing only KB3023266 immediately caused the issue to occur (after reboot).  A similar process was used to confirm that
    installing KB2675611 resolved the problem.
    Note that I found the installation of KB2675611 is usually quick, but it took several hours hours to install on some of our systems.  We had installed this patch a few months ago on a couple of servers and it was always quick to install.  But,
    it seems like installing it on a symptomatic system can cause it to take a long time.

  • Creating Computer CI from Orchestrator

    Hello,
    I'm attempting to use Orchestrator 2012 SP1 to create a VM based on a SSP Request, then get the MAC of the VM, Once I have the MAC, I would like to add a CI to Service manager with Principal Name and MAC fields populated. I would then like that CI to be
    updated when AD,SCOM,SCCM connectors run.
    The reason I'm doing this is so MDT 2012 Update 1 can execute a runbook and provide MAC as input. That runbook can then pass back the computer name and other detail required to configure an OS on the VM.
    When I manually create the computer object from the Service Manager Console, the connectors update the same object. This works great!
    When I use Orchestrator "Create Object", using Computer (Deployed), I can add Principal Name and MAC, but the connectors create a new CI. I believe this is because the object I'm creating is a physical computer. Travis points out in another post
    that manually creating the object in the console will create a logical computer and a physical computer at the same time. (http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/systemcenter/en-US/d78171d3-9eba-4561-a90a-7ea5474e9788/creating-a-physical-computer-asset)
     This is where my Orchestrator step falls short.
    Any ideas how I can create the Computer CI object through Orchestrator to look the same as when I create it through the SCSM Console?
    I will also need to be able to query CIs matching the MAC address from another runbook during the server build.
    Thanks in advance!
    -Justin

    Hi Justin,
    You need to create a relationship between the windows computer class and the computer (deployed) class. You can use the SC object guid to do that. Be aware of that they aren't related objects, so you need to use the activity "create relationship".
    First create a windows computer and then the deployed computer. Use the SC object guid of both objects to create the relation.

  • Delete Computer object VS Disjoin

    Quick question on AD administration to help resolve an internal debate:
    We're running AD on Windows Server 2008 R2.  One admin states that "deleting doesn't remove all AD objects", and that you need to run a disjoin on the machine first to properly remove the Computer Object.  Can anyone confirm this? 
    Which is the correct way to remove objects in AD?
    It's my understanding that no matter what, you'll end up running a delete command, which marks the object as deleted; this gets replicated to all other DC's, and whenever the tombstone lifetime expires, then a cleanup process will finally and forever remove
    the tombstone objects.  If you don't run a "disjoin" command first, will there be any other lingering objects that need special care and consideration??
    Any info is appreciated.  Thanks much.

    Hi - This is _how_ it works:
    A domain unjoin comes down to the NetUnJoinDomain() API call documented at:
    http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/windows/desktop/aa370644(v=vs.85).aspx
    There is two scenarios that can happen, either the account get's disabled (by default) if you unjoin using the UI, or it's not disabled leaving out the misnamed flag 'NETSETUP_ACCT_DELETE' that actually means disable and not delete.
    The computer account is only disabled regardless of the flag if the user that performs the unjoin has the rights to disable the computer account in AD, e.g write to the userAccountControl attribute.
    The computer account (object) in AD is never deleted from AD during a unjoin.
    How ever the importance of clean up here is that the computer accounts password is cleared from the LSA during a unjoin, so it can't be used to authenticate against AD in case that the computer account is NOT being disabled for one of the reasons mentioned
    above.
    Deleting the computer object from AD is like deleting any other object in AD, it stays for the TSL until it's ultimately removed from the database.

  • Bitlocker to Go and deleted computer object

    When encrypting a USB drive using Bitlocker to Go and storing the recovery information in AD, where does it get stored?  Is it in the computer object like regular Bitlocker?  If so, if the computer is retired or the AD computer account is deleted,
    do you lose the recovery information for that drive?

    Hi,
    Backed up BitLocker recovery information is stored in a child object of the computer object. That is, the computer object is the container for a BitLocker recovery object. If you delete a computer object from AD, you will also delete the BitLocker recovery
    information, which is a child object.
    But you can use AD restore mode to retrieve the deleted object.
